YOU On Demand Inks Distribution Agreement with Tianjin IPTV

By Mini Swamy, TMCnet Contributor


YOU On Demand, regarded as one of China’s leading pay-per-view and video-on-demand platforms, has new plans for the New Year. It is seeking to expand its on demand services from cable to the IPTV (News - Alert) platform and to this end has signed a distribution agreement with Tianjin IPTV.

Tianjin is a metropolis in northern China and one of the five national central cities of the People's Republic of China and its IPTV services covers households across 16 major districts and counties in the greater Tianjin metropolitan area.

"We are honored to partner with Tianjin IPTV and are looking forward to reaching this new consumer base," noted Shane McMahon, chairman and CEO of YOU On Demand.

Under the agreement, once YOU On Demand launches with Tianjin IPTV, the number of customers that can access the variety of films that You on Demand delivers every month will increase.  This is because television services will be delivered using the Internet protocol suite over a packet-switched network instead of being delivered through the traditional formats.

As YOU On Demand has existing content deals in place with many of Hollywood’s top studios and a broad selection of content from Chinese filmmakers, it is well positioned to provide users on demand access to all the latest Hollywood releases and leading independent movie title. In addition, YOU On Demand has strategic partnerships with the largest media entities in China, a highly experienced management team with international background and expertise, all of which are testimony to its strong interest in the Chinese TV market.

Recently, YOU On Demand Holdings, Inc. announced the successful launch of its full suite of entertainment offerings giving China-based consumers several choices through its Transactional VOD (TVOD), Subscription Video On Demand (SVOD) and Near Video On Demand (NVOD) services.
